11#[derive(Clone, Debug, PartialEq, Default, Serialize, Deserialize)]
12pub struct LoggingDatadogResponse {
13    /// The name for the real-time logging configuration.
14    #[serde(rename = "name", skip_serializing_if = "Option::is_none")]
15    pub name: Option<String>,
16    /// Where in the generated VCL the logging call should be placed. If not set, endpoints with `format_version` of 2 are placed in `vcl_log` and those with `format_version` of 1 are placed in `vcl_deliver`. 
17    #[serde(rename = "placement", skip_serializing_if = "Option::is_none")]
18    pub placement: Option<Placement>,
19    /// The name of an existing condition in the configured endpoint, or leave blank to always execute.
20    #[serde(rename = "response_condition", skip_serializing_if = "Option::is_none")]
21    pub response_condition: Option<String>,
22    /// A Fastly [log format string](https://www.fastly.com/documentation/guides/integrations/streaming-logs/custom-log-formats/). Must produce valid JSON that Datadog can ingest. 
23    #[serde(rename = "format", skip_serializing_if = "Option::is_none")]
24    pub format: Option<String>,
25    /// The geographic region where the logs will be processed before streaming. Valid values are `us`, `eu`, and `none` for global.
26    #[serde(rename = "log_processing_region", skip_serializing_if = "Option::is_none")]
27    pub log_processing_region: Option<LogProcessingRegion>,
28    /// The version of the custom logging format used for the configured endpoint. The logging call gets placed by default in `vcl_log` if `format_version` is set to `2` and in `vcl_deliver` if `format_version` is set to `1`. 
29    #[serde(rename = "format_version", skip_serializing_if = "Option::is_none")]
30    pub format_version: Option<FormatVersion>,
31    /// The region that log data will be sent to.
32    #[serde(rename = "region", skip_serializing_if = "Option::is_none")]
33    pub region: Option<Region>,
34    /// The API key from your Datadog account. Required.
35    #[serde(rename = "token", skip_serializing_if = "Option::is_none")]
36    pub token: Option<String>,
37    /// Date and time in ISO 8601 format.
38    #[serde(rename = "created_at", skip_serializing_if = "Option::is_none")]
39    pub created_at: Option<String>,
40    /// Date and time in ISO 8601 format.
41    #[serde(rename = "deleted_at", skip_serializing_if = "Option::is_none")]
42    pub deleted_at: Option<String>,
43    /// Date and time in ISO 8601 format.
44    #[serde(rename = "updated_at", skip_serializing_if = "Option::is_none")]
45    pub updated_at: Option<String>,
46    #[serde(rename = "service_id", skip_serializing_if = "Option::is_none")]
47    pub service_id: Option<Box<String>>,
48    #[serde(rename = "version", skip_serializing_if = "Option::is_none")]
49    pub version: Option<Box<String>>,
50}
